About Timmy Trumpet

Timmy Trumpet is an Australian DJ who has been making waves in the music industry since 2005. His real name is Timothy Jude Smith and he was born on June 9, 1982. He started his career in music playing the trumpet and then moved on to become one of the hottest DJs in Australia. Timmy Trumpet's music is a blend of electro, house and techno.

About Savage

Savage is a New Zealand rapper, whose real name is Demetrius Savelio. He was born on June 28, 1981, in South Auckland, New Zealand. He started out as a member of the hip hop group Deceptikonz, but eventually went solo. Savage is best known for his hit songs, Swing and Freaks.

Collaboration Of Timmy Trumpet and Savage

Timmy Trumpet and Savage joined forces to create one of the biggest hits of 2014, “Freaks”. The song combines the best elements of both artists' music. Timmy Trumpet brings his electrifying trumpet sounds while Savage adds his unique rap style to create an unforgettable track. The collaboration was a great success, and the song has been played at numerous music festivals all over the world.

People Also Ask About Timmy Trumpet & Savage – Freaks [Animation By Minus8]

Who are Timmy Trumpet and Savage?

Timmy Trumpet is an Australian musician, DJ, and record producer who is known for his signature sound of incorporating trumpet sounds into electronic dance music. Savage, on the other hand, is a New Zealand rapper, singer, and songwriter.

What is the song Freaks about?

Freaks is a song that celebrates people who are different from the norm. In the song, Savage raps about embracing one's unique qualities and encourages listeners to let their freak flags fly.
